Dave Brondsema wrote:
> 
> I have a directory that is empty except for a cvs directory and its 3
> files.
> 
> I have tried 'cvs update -P' but the directory is not removed.  I tried
> deleting the cvs directory and it's files so that the directory was truly
> empty, but then I got an error message: *PANIC* administration files
> missing

This was obviously the wrong thing to do. CVS correctly ignores its own admin
files when pruning. From which directory are you running 'cvs up -P'? Does CVS
create any files when you run 'cvs up'?
